    Labyrinth is the latest addictive puzzle from the legendary game designer, Dr. Reiner Knizia. You take the role of a hero venturing deep into the earth in search of unknown treasures. Along the way you must face both danger and opportunity.

    Can you find the way through the labyrinth to the hidden riches deep inside the mountain? Will you be able to defeat the dragons guarding the treasure?

    The game mechanics are very simple, but incredibly addictive. You build a labyrinth by dragging tiles into a 4x4 grid and rotating them into place. Your objectives while building the labyrinth are:

    1. Get through the labyrinth to the upper side
    2. Avoid the monsters
    3. Collect swords that let you deal with the monsters
    4. Collect treasures on the way

    The game is divided into 3 scenarios. You start off in the Hedge Maze, with the basic game as described above. When you have completed all levels of the Hedge Maze, you proceed into the Castle Ruins. This scenario is haunted by ghosts who randomly block tiles and make it harder for you to find your way out. The third scenario is in the Dungeons, and really quite hard to get through.

    Keltis Oracle is the visually appealing sequel to the famous Keltis board game (known in the US as Lost Cities)! Between 1 and 4 players on the same iPad can play this exciting new board game from one of the world's leading board game developers, Dr. Reiner Knizia.

    In Keltis Oracle, you guide your pieces into a spiral of stones,
    collecting rewards on the way, such as wishing stones and
    mirrors. Movement is allowed only by creating sequences of specific coloured cards. The stones in the spiral have special effects which enhance the strategical thinking required even further.

    Through the Desert is one of the best known games by legendary board game designer Dr. Reiner Knizia. In this masterpiece of the light strategy genre, up to four players compete for control over the desert.

    The game is quick to learn and relies on very simple rules. At the same time, it has an enormous depth - similar to board game classics like Go and Reversi.

    Through the Desert fits excellently on an iPad, allowing up to four players to play on the same device. If you need additional challenges, the game also includes artificial intelligence players and allows you to challenge your friends over the net.
